The global Horizontal LPCVD market is projected to grow from US$ 209 million in 2024 to US$ 330 million by 2031, at a CAGR of 6.8% (2025-2031), driven by critical product segments and diverse end‑use applications, while evolving U.S. tariff policies introduce trade‑cost volatility and supply‑chain uncertainty.
Horizontal LPCVD is a chemical vapor deposition technology that uses heat to initiate a reaction of a precursor gas on the solid substrate. This reaction at the surface is what forms the solid phase material. Low pressure (LP) is used to decrease any unwanted gas phase reactions, and also increases the uniformity across the substrate. As the name implies, chemical vapor deposition (CVD) is a process of depositing a solid film on the surface of a wafer through a chemical reaction of gas mixing, which is a technology often used in semiconductor manufacturing. CVD technology has the advantages of low deposition temperature (500 °C ~ 1100 °C), easy control of film composition and thickness, film thickness proportional to deposition time, good uniformity and repeatability, excellent step coverage, easy operation, and wide application range.
At present, the overall market is in a growth trend. The rapid development of industries such as semiconductors, optoelectronics, and solar cells has continued to increase the demand for this equipment. In 2023, the global market for horizontal low-pressure chemical vapor deposition furnaces for semiconductors has reached a certain scale, and it is expected to maintain steady growth in the next few years, and the market size is expected to expand further by 2030.
The Chinese market is growing rapidly and is one of the important consumer markets in the world. With the rise of domestic semiconductor and other industries, the development of new technologies, and the support of industrial policies, the domestic market demand for horizontal low-pressure chemical vapor deposition furnaces continues to increase. It is expected that the growth rate of the Chinese market will be higher than the global average in the future. Chinese companies still have a certain gap with internationally renowned companies in terms of technical level, product performance, and brand influence, but they have certain advantages in price, after-sales service, etc. With the continuous investment in technology research and development of domestic enterprises, market competitiveness has gradually increased.
Global key players of Horizontal LPCVD include Shenzhen S.C, SVCS, Centrotherm, Tempress, Expertech, etc. The top five players hold a share over 58%. Asia-Pacific is the largest market, has a share about 88%. In terms of product type, 4 Tubes and Below is the largest segment, occupied for a share of 55%, and in terms of application, PV Solar has a share about 44 percent.
